Essay Topics
Write an essay for ONE of the following topics:
Essay Topic 1
Write a brief essay analyzing the title “Once Upon a Time.” Explore the ways in which this title connects to the plot and themes of the story.
Essay Topic 2
Discuss elements of the narrative structure; Exposition, conflict, complication, climax, resolution and conclusion. Do all the elements make for a logical and linear story? How does the story's structure express the themes?
Essay Topic 3
Write an essay examining security devices as a symbol in “Once Upon a Time.” In what scenes do these devices appear? What is the context? How do these devices develop the narrative?
